From: Monthly spatial dynamics of the Bay of Biscay hake-sole-Norway lobster fishery: an ISIS-Fish database

Fig. 1

Summary workflow leading to the updated ISIS-Fish database. This figure encompasses knowledge review, parameter settings, validation and simulation steps. An updated database was set up from knowledge review (literature and use of a former database in mustard boxes, datasets in salmon boxes), as illustrated by the purple arrow. Among its parameters, some values were known (green box) or unknown (orange box). The values of the latter were set through calibration (light blue arrow), using available datasets. The simulation model went through a skill assessment, which required to loop back to assumptions writing and re-calibrating the model (dotted arrow), prior to performing a simulation (blue arrows). The simulation time series (grey arrow) displays the calibration period (2010–2012) and the simulation period (2013–2020), as well as periods of quotas (TAL for landings, TAC for catch) and landings obligation (LO) implementation (each year marking the 1st January).
